Как организован интернет в общем: основная система передачи сведений

Как организован интернет в общем: основная система передачи сведений

Интернет является собой планетарную структуру ПК, объединенных проводами, оптоволокном и эфирными соединениями. Миллионы аппаратов обмениваются информацией по универсальным правилам. Эти стандарты зовутся протоколами передачи информации.

Базовая структура работы строится на взаимодействии источника и адресата. Пользователь вводит адрес сайта в обозреватель. Браузер составляет запрос и передает его на дистанционный компьютер. Отдаленный компьютер анализирует запрос и передает необходимую сведения обратно.

Данные передается небольшими частями — пакетами. Каждый пакет несет часть данных и техническую информацию о траектории. Пакеты движутся по системе автономно друг от друга.

Между отправителем и получателем находятся транзитные элементы. Промежуточные элементы принимают пакеты и отправляют их дальше. Такая структура делает вулкан казино стабильным к неисправностям конкретных секций. Если один путь неработоспособен, пакеты автоматически определяют резервный канал.

Вся система функционирует благодаря стандартизированным протоколам. Общие протоколы обеспечивают аппаратам разнообразных изготовителей успешно обмениваться данными между собой.

Клиент и сервер: что случается в время запроса веб-страницы

Клиент — это софт на приборе пользователя, которая получает данные. Браузер выступает классическим образцом клиента. Сервер — это компьютер, сохраняющий файлы сайта и выполняющий поступающие запросы.

Действие стартует с ввода адреса в адресную строку браузера. Браузер анализирует набранный адрес и выявляет стандарт соединения. Чаще всего задействуется протокол HTTPS для шифрованной передачи.

Клиентская программа составляет HTTP-запрос с указанием нужного объекта. Запрос содержит тип вызова, маршрут к файлу и вспомогательные заголовки. Заголовки отправляют данные о типе браузера и локали интерфейса.

Составленный запрос посылается на сервер через вулкан. Сервер принимает запрос и контролирует наличие необходимого элемента. Программное софт составляет ответ на основе полученных сведений.

Ответ сервера содержит код состояния, заголовки и содержимое ответа. Код состояния информирует об успехе или неудаче обработки. Контент ответа включает HTML-код страницы, картинки и стили.

Браузер получает ответ и стартует обработку информации. Софт анализирует HTML-код и формирует зрительное отображение страницы. Добавочные ресурсы скачиваются независимыми запросами.

DNS и нахождение IP-адреса запрашиваемого домена

Доменное имя является собой символьный адрес сайта, читаемый человеку. Компьютеры используют числовые IP-адреса для распознавания гаджетов. DNS конвертирует доменные названия в IP-адреса самостоятельно.

Система доменных имён работает как децентрализованная хранилище данных. Данные о соотношении доменов и адресов сохраняется на массиве DNS-серверов. Запрос движется через несколько ступеней серверов до извлечения искомого адреса.

Процесс поиска IP-адреса содержит следующие фазы:

  • Браузер проверяет местный кэш на наличие записанного адреса запрошенного домена.
  • Операционная система обращается к файлу hosts и внутреннему кэшу DNS-записей.
  • Запрос направляется на DNS-сервер поставщика или публичный DNS-сервер.
  • Рекурсивный сервер последовательно опрашивает главные серверы, серверы зоны и эталонные серверы.
  • Найденный адрес отправляется браузеру и кэшируется в кэше.

Официальный DNS-сервер хранит актуальную данные о конкретном домене. Хозяин домена конфигурирует записи на официальном сервере через казино вулкан. Изменения разносятся поэтапно из-за кэширования.

Маршрутизация: как пакеты идут через провайдеров и опорные каналы

Маршрутизация задает траекторию передвижения пакетов от отправителя к адресату. Выделенные устройства проверяют адрес назначения и выбирают лучшее направление отправки.

Пакет изначально покидает частную систему и попадает к интернет-провайдеру. Поставщик первого уровня обслуживает рядовых пользователей и малые предприятия. Оборудование проверяет адрес адресата и направляет пакет далее.

Территориальные провайдеры пересылают трафик на транзитные каналы. Транзитные линии соединяют большие города и территории скоростными каналами. Операторы опорных сетей осуществляют трансляцию огромных количеств данных через vulkan.

Маршрутизаторы применяют таблицы маршрутизации для выбора решений. Таблицы включают информацию о доступных путях и их параметрах. Протоколы маршрутизации самостоятельно актуализируют таблицы при перестройке структуры.

Пакеты могут следовать различными маршрутами даже в границах единого подключения. Гибкая маршрутизация позволяет минуть загруженные сегменты. Центры обмена трафиком объединяют каналы различных провайдеров для ускорения пересылки.

Протоколы TCP/IP: создание связи и разбиение данных на пакеты

TCP/IP является собой набор стандартов для отправки сведений в системе. IP-протокол обеспечивает за адресацию и пересылку пакетов. TCP-протокол обеспечивает надёжную отправку с верификацией полноты.

Установка связи стартует с трехшагового рукопожатия. Клиент посылает запрос на установление подключения. Сервер сигнализирует готовность установить связь. Клиент посылает окончательное подтверждение, после чего начинается отправка.

TCP фрагментирует большие количества данных на небольшие блоки. Каждый блок получает порядковый номер для дальнейшей объединения. Величина части задается предельным объемом фрагмента информации в вулкан.

IP-протокол прикрепляет к каждому сегменту заголовок с адресами источника и адресата. Созданный пакет передается в сеть через возможные направления.

TCP отслеживает передачу каждого пакета с посредством подтверждений. Адресат посылает подтверждение о получении сегмента. Если подтверждение не приходит, отправитель дублирует пересылку.

Стандарт автоматически настраивает темп трансляции в соответствии от занятости системы. Система управления потоком предупреждает перенасыщение адресата.

Работа промежуточных узлов: маршрутизаторы, коммутаторы и узлы обмена трафиком

Промежуточные узлы обеспечивают трансляцию сведений между отправителем и получателем. Каждый вид оборудования реализует особые задачи в процессе пересылки пакетов.

Маршрутизаторы действуют на сетевом уровне и выносят решения о маршруте пакетов. Прибор обрабатывает IP-адрес получателя и определяет оптимальный направление. Маршрутизаторы связывают различные структуры и гарантируют обмен между ними через казино вулкан.

Коммутаторы работают на канальном слое и передают информацию внутри частной сети. Техника задействует MAC-адреса для идентификации получателя. Коммутаторы запоминают адреса подключенных устройств и передают данные только нужному адресату.

Центры обмена трафиком являются собой реальные точки соединения каналов различных поставщиков. Операторы устанавливают оборудование в совместных дата-центрах обработки сведений. Прямое соединение сетей сокращает путь прохождения пакетов и уменьшает задержки.

Каждый транзитный станция создает малую запаздывание при анализе пакета. Актуальное аппаратура выполняет миллионы пакетов в секунду с незначительными задержками.

Траектория пакетов внутри внутренней сети пользователя

Частная система vulkan пользователя связывает гаджеты в жилище или рабочем помещении. Пакеты следуют несколько стадий перед выходом во внешнюю сеть. Домашний маршрутизатор играет функцию центрального узла для всех подключённых приборов.

Путь пакета внутри локальной сети включает последующие фазы:

  • Аппарат пользователя создает пакет и передает его на маршрутизатор по умолчанию.
  • Беспроводная станция доступа получает радиосигнал и трансформирует его в проводной импульс.
  • Домашний маршрутизатор получает пакет и проверяет адрес назначения.
  • Устройство производит конвертацию сетевых адресов для замены внутреннего IP на внешний.
  • Пакет передается через WAN-порт маршрутизатора к аппаратуре провайдера.

Трансляция сетевых адресов дает возможность множеству устройств применять единый глобальный IP-адрес. Маршрутизатор сохраняет соотношение между частными адресами и портами. Возвратные пакеты самостоятельно направляются нужному устройству в вулкан.

Проводные устройства подключаются к маршрутизатору через интегрированный коммутатор. Коммутатор отправляет сведения между портами на базе MAC-адресов. Эфирные аппараты задействуют Wi-Fi для коммуникации с точкой доступа маршрутизатора.

Как данные объединяются обратно у пользователя

Пакеты информации приходят к пользователю в хаотичном порядке. TCP-протокол отвечает за корректную составление информации из независимых частей. Каждый пакет содержит порядковый номер для идентификации места в общей цепочке.

Сетевая адаптер устройства принимает приходящие пакеты и передает их операционной системе. Операционная система проверяет контрольные суммы для обнаружения ошибок. Испорченные пакеты удаляются, и запрашивается дублирующая передача.

TCP-стек располагает принятые сегменты в хранилище приёма. Хранилище хранит фрагменты до получения всех блоков данных. Протокол задействует последовательные номера для расположения блоков в корректной цепочке.

Если пакеты запаздывают, система дожидается их поступления в течение определённого интервала. Механизм выборочного подтверждения обеспечивает запросить лишь недостающие части.

После получения всех фрагментов TCP составляет исходный массив сведений. Объединенная информация передается приложению для обработки. Браузер принимает HTML-код и ресурсы для показа страницы пользователю через казино вулкан.

Задержки, потери пакетов и улучшение траектории: почему сайт может грузиться скорее или тормознее

Скорость загрузки сайта определяется от набора обстоятельств на пути прохождения информации. Запаздывание измеряется интервалом прохождения пакета от источника до адресата. Каждый промежуточный узел вносит интервал на анализ и пересылку.

Физическое дистанция между пользователем и сервером сказывается на итоговую задержку. Импульс движется по оптоволокну со скоростью примерно двух третей темпом света. Большое пространственное дистанция увеличивает период пересылки пакетов.

Перегрузка канала появляется при переполнении пропускной емкости линии. Маршрутизаторы размещают лишние пакеты в буфер ожидания. Переполнение очереди приводит к отбрасыванию пакетов и дублирующей пересылке через vulkan.

Потери пакетов случаются из-за ошибок отправки или перенасыщения. TCP самостоятельно требует дублирующую пересылку утраченных данных. Частые потери существенно замедляют итоговую быстроту пересылки.

Улучшение траектории производится стандартами динамической маршрутизации. Система анализирует нагрузку линий и определяет менее загруженные направления. Системы передачи контента размещают копии информации ближе к пользователям для уменьшения дистанции.